Preview: Cadiz vs. Mallorca - prediction, team news, lineups

Sports Mole previews Saturday's La Liga clash between Cadiz and Mallorca, including predictions, team news and possible lineups.

Mallorca will be bidding to make it back-to-back victories in Spain's top flight when they travel to Cadiz on Saturday afternoon.

The visitors will enter the contest off the back of a 1-0 win over Celta Vigo last Friday, while Cadiz suffered a 1-0 defeat to fellow strugglers Sevilla at Estadio Ramon one day later.


Match preview

Cadiz brought a three-game unbeaten run into their contest with Sevilla last weekend, but they suffered a 1-0 loss at Estadio Ramon, with Ivan Rakitic's 89th-minute penalty proving to be the difference between the two sides.

Sergio Gonzalez's side are currently 19th in the La Liga table, having picked up just 16 points this season, winning three, drawing seven and losing eight of their opening 18 matches.

The Yellow Submarine are only one point behind 17th-placed Celta Vigo and just three from Almeria in 14th, though, so the picture towards the bottom of the division could change very quickly.

Cadiz have the second-worst home record in La Liga this season, having picked up just eight points from their opening nine games, and they will be welcoming a Mallorca side that have collected 11 points from nine games on their travels, which is a respectable total.

Mallorca were 2-1 winners when these two sides last locked horns in February 2022, but the reverse fixture at Cadiz's home stadium ended in a 1-1 draw.

Mallorca, meanwhile, will enter this match off the back of a 1-0 victory over Celta last Friday, with Dani Rodriguez scoring the only goal in the 59th minute of the clash at Visit Mallorca Estadi.

The result moved Javier Aguirre's side onto 25 points and left them in 10th position in the table, boasting a record of seven wins, four draws and seven defeats from 18 La Liga games this term.

Mallorca are eight points clear of the relegation zone and just three points off the top six, which is an indication of how impressive they have been in the first half of the season.

The Pirates only returned to La Liga last season after a year in the Segunda Division, and they have not actually played back-to-back campaigns in the top flight since 2013.

Mallorca will host Real Madrid in their next league match at the start of February, while they will then travel to Sevilla and host Villarreal in the middle of the month, and it will be fascinating to see what Aguirre's team can achieve this season, as a top-half finish is certainly not beyond them.

Team News

Cadiz will be without the services of Ivan Alejo, who was sent off against Sevilla last time out, while Ruben Sobrino's booking in the same match will also rule him out through suspension.

Fede San Emeterio is available after serving a ban of his own, but the Yellow Submarine have a number of injury problems at the moment, with Fali, Jose Mari, David Gil, Juan Cala, Victor Chust and Joseba Zaldua all currently on the sidelines.

Alvaro Negredo could be given the nod in the final third of the field due to Sobrino's absence, with the experienced striker potentially starting alongside Anthony Lozano.

As for Mallorca, Lee Kang-in is available again following a suspension, and he is expected to come back into the starting side on Saturday.

Kang-in could replace Amath Ndiaye, while there might be a change in the middle of midfield, with Clement Grenier potentially coming in for Iddrisu Baba.

Head coach Aguirre is again expected to line his side up in a 5-4-1 formation, with Dani Rodriguez playing off the right and Vedat Muriqi, who has scored eight league goals this season, at centre-forward.

Cadiz possible starting lineup:
Ledesma; Carcelen, Hernandez, Mbaye, Espino; Bongonda, Alcaraz, Alex, Ocampo; Negredo, Lozano

Mallorca possible starting lineup:
Rajkovic; Maffeo, Valjent, Raillo, Nastasic, Costa; D Rodriguez, Grenier, Ruiz de Galarreta, Kang-in; Muriqi

We say: Cadiz 0-0 Mallorca

Cadiz have drawn five of their nine home league matches this season, and a lot of the signs are pointing to a stalemate in this contest. The two sides played out a 1-1 draw when they last locked horns at home of Cadiz, and we are finding it difficult to separate them on Saturday afternoon.
